S 735 · 110th Congress · Crime and Law Enforcement

Terrorist Hoax Improvements Act of 2007

Introduced 2007-03-01· Sponsored by Sen. Kennedy, Edward M. [D-MA]· Senate

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Terrorist Hoax Improvements Act of 2007 - Amends the federal criminal code to: (1) extend the prohibition against conveying false information and hoaxes to include false information and hoaxes about any federal crime of terrorism; (2) increase maximum prison terms for hoaxes involving a member of the Armed Forces during war; (3) expand civil liability provisions relating to expenses incurred by emergency personnel in responding to a hoax; and (4) extend the prohibition against mailing threatening communications to include threats against corporations or governmental entities (as well as individuals).…
